This open letter to Chief Minister of Jammu and Kashmir sets out Amnesty International's observations on the implementation so far of seven of the key human rights commitments contained in the Common Minimum Program. While appreciating the tough challenge facing the government, Amnesty International urges the government to maintain law and order in the face of continuing violence by armed opposition groups.
